What a strong solar proposal should in fact tell you
When homeowners compare bids, they frequently concentrate on panel matter and complete rate. That is understandable, but it misses some of the most crucial variables. An audio proposal must discuss expected annual manufacturing, not just system dimension. It needs to show where the panels will go, how shading was assessed, what inverter strategy is being utilized, and just how the assumptions line up with your energy usage.
If a firm informs you a system is 8 kilowatts, that does not respond to the essential question. The vital concern is just how much functional energy that 8 kilowatts is likely to create on your details roof covering in Rocklin. Positioning matters. So does tilt. So does whether the roof covering section gets mid-day shade in July. A smaller sized system on the most effective roofing system aircrafts can surpass a bigger one spread across less favorable surfaces.
There is also a distinction between creating for offset and making for way of life. Some house owners wish to balance out almost all yearly usage. Others wish to cover sufficient daytime intake to salve summer prices. If you are planning to include an EV, a swimming pool, or electric devices after changing gas tools, the system ought to make up that. If not, you risk purchasing a system that really feels undersized within a year or two.
A solid proposition must likewise be sensible about battery storage. Batteries can use backup power and help handle time-of-use rates, but they are not automatically the very best monetary choice for every single household. I have actually seen property owners pushed towards storage since it enhances the agreement worth, not due to the fact that it boosts the business economics for their home. A credible installer clarifies where batteries radiate and where they are harder to justify.

Price issues, but price per watt is just the beginning
Most solar quotes are eventually contrasted on some kind of price per watt. That can be beneficial, but it is not enough on its own. 2 systems with the exact same price per watt can differ dramatically in roofing system intricacy, devices high quality, service warranty assistance, production quotes, and funding terms.
Tile roofing systems, steep pitches, primary panel upgrades, trenching, and separated garages can all transform labor price. So can minimal attic access or older electric equipment that needs adjustment prior to solar can be mounted safely. A quote that looks significantly more affordable in the beginning glance might be omitting work one more business currently included.
Financing can also distort comparisons. I have seen manage attractive regular monthly repayments that were accomplished by loading in dealer charges. The homeowner focused on the payment and missed real project cost. If you are financing, request for the money cost, the funded rate, the interest rate, the term, and any type of early repayment penalties. If a salesperson avoids those details, treat that as a warning sign.
The much better method to compare propositions is to ask what you are obtaining for the cost. Better panels are not always necessary, but proven devices, qualified design, and responsive support are worth spending for. Over twenty or twenty-five years, a bad installment can become costly in ways a reduced ahead of time number never ever shows.
Equipment options that should have a plain-English explanation
Panels obtain the majority of the focus, yet the panels alone do not establish whether the system is right for your home. Inverters matter. So does monitoring. So does the installing method made use of on your roofing type.
Microinverters are prominent because they permit panel-level optimization and monitoring. They can make sense on roof coverings with numerous orientations or partial shading. String inverters can likewise be outstanding, particularly on easier roof covering designs with regular sunlight exposure. Neither choice is automatically superior in every instance. The best inquiry is why that tools was selected for your roofing, your budget plan, and your usage.
Battery systems deserve the same type of clear explanation. Some home owners assume a battery will certainly keep the whole residence running throughout an interruption. Sometimes it can sustain only picked vital lots unless you set up enough storage space and the appropriate lots monitoring arrangement. If back-up is just one of your concerns, the installer must walk you through what will in fact stay on. Refrigeration, lights, internet, and a couple of outlets may be functional. Running big air-conditioning loads continuously is a various discussion.
Monitoring is an additional forgotten location. Excellent monitoring lets you validate manufacturing, spot faults early, and recognize exactly how the system carries out with various periods. It must not be treated as a showy application attribute. It is a practical tool for protecting the worth of your investment.

Questions worth asking before you sign
A sales consultation need to not really feel like a one-way discussion. It should feel like a functioning session where your house, your energy bill, and your goals are very carefully checked out. Ask straight inquiries and pay close attention to exactly how the answers are delivered.
- Who will certainly execute the installation, your in-house crew or subcontractors?
- What assumptions did you use to approximate yearly production?
- What roofing system work or electric upgrades might be needed beyond this quote?
- How do your workmanship service warranty and devices service warranties operate in practice?
- If I call with a trouble in 2 years, who takes care of service locally?
These questions often tend to disclose a lot. A proficient consultant can respond to plainly and without defensiveness. Obscure replies are generally an indication that the sale is being focused on over the project.

The funding discussion deserves patience
Solar financing is where many homeowners make hurried decisions. A sales representative may mount the selection in terms of regular monthly repayment versus current utility expense, yet that is only one layer of the analysis. You likewise require to think about overall financed price, funding term, whether the rate relies on big in advance charges, and exactly how transferable the setup is if you offer the home.
Cash purchases frequently supply the most effective long-lasting economics, however not everyone wishes to utilize funding that way. Loans can still function well if the terms are clear. Leases and power acquisition agreements may fit some scenarios, though they require added care since savings presumptions, escalators, and transfer terms can end up being vital later.
If you are examining several proposals, compare them on the same basis. Cash rate next to pay rate. Financing beside finance with similar term sizes. Or else it ends up being as well very easy for one deal to look much better just due to the fact that the structure is various, not due to the fact that the value is better.

Roof condition, electric panels, and the covert parts of the job
The solar range is the noticeable component. The prep work is what frequently identifies whether the task goes smoothly.
If your roofing is nearing the end of its life, mounting solar initially can create unneeded cost later. Removing and re-installing panels for a reroof is not a small aggravation. It can include thousands of dollars and organizing migraines. A candid installer will certainly inform you when the roof covering ought to be addressed first, also if it delays the sale.
Electrical service is another area where shocks take place. Older homes might require a major panel upgrade or various other modifications before solar can be interconnected safely and lawfully. That is not a factor to prevent the job. It is a factor to pick an installer who recognizes these issues early. Discovering them after permits are underway is frustrating and often expensive.
Then there is craftsmanship, which homeowners can not conveniently go by a proposal. Tidy avenue runs, correct blinking, careful attic work, labeled breakers, and neat devices placement all matter. Ask to see images of recent installs on homes similar to yours. A refined sales deck is nice. Actual task pictures are better.
Batteries in Rocklin, functional use versus advertising and marketing pitch
Battery demand has risen due to the fact that house owners want resilience. Power interruptions, wildfire problems, and energy rate complexity all press the discussion beyond simple grid-tied solar. Still, batteries ought to be sized and sold with care.
If your major goal is backup power, define what backup implies. Some households just desire refrigeration, lights, and interactions covered for a couple of hours. Others want to maintain office equipment, garage gain access to, medical devices, and a small quantity of air conditioning. Those are various layout issues with various costs.
If your primary objective is bill administration, the economics rely on price structure, timing of usage, and battery biking approach. There are situations where a battery makes strong useful feeling. There are also instances where house owners are better offered by placing the budget plan towards a slightly bigger solar variety, improved performance, or future-ready electric work.
An installer that recognizes this will not push a battery as a default add-on. They will show you where it assists and where it may not pencil out cleanly.
